Imagine a team that has to decide how to launch a new product in a global market, with members from many different parts of the world. What type of reward system would be best for such a team?

Cooperative

A cooperative reward system would be most effective for a team tasked with launching a new product in a global market with diverse members. This type of system encourages collaboration, teamwork, and the sharing of ideas, which are essential in a multicultural and multidisciplinary setting. Given the challenges of coordinating efforts across different regions and cultural backgrounds, a cooperative approach fosters unity and collective problem-solving.

In a cooperative environment, team members are motivated to work together, communicate openly, and leverage each other's strengths. By aligning individual goals with team objectives, the team can create a more harmonious atmosphere conducive to innovation and effective decision-making.

Different reward structures, such as competitive or performance-based systems, may promote individualism and competition, which can hinder collaboration and create rifts among team members. In a global team, where success often depends on the ability to integrate various perspectives and contributions, a cooperative reward system effectively supports these dynamics.
